Somewhere new with a wow factor There 's a new addition to the restaurant scene in Croydon which is well worth a visit, writes Tamasin Coates. Aqua, which opened just a few weeks ago, is the brainchild of two highly experienced chefs, Dasos Charalambous and Dario Nardo. Both have trained and worked in some of London 's top hotels and seized the chance to open their own restaurant when the right premises came up in South End. They liked the look of the contemporary styled eaterie at 33 South End and with a few tweaks here and there to lend just a little more sophistication, opened their brasserie. Our aim is to offer people a place where they can enjoy quality food, at reasonable prices in a place where they can sit and chill, said Dasos. And I have to say the food really is first class. It 's nothing too fancy just simple, quality food cooked to perfection. We tried starters of pan fried tiger prawns with chilli, garlic, ginger and parsley £6.95). My husband, who is a bit of a chilli addict, was really wowed with this while I loved the pan seared scallops which came with really fresh and lightly cooked asparagus. Dasos described the menu as offering 'modern European cuisine ' and you will find a good choice of everything from steak with beef which has been dry aged for 28 days served with hand cut chips, tomatoes Provencal, béarnaise or peppercorn sauce) to roasted sea bass and monkfish tails. We plumped for two of our favourites slow braised lamb shank and parsnip mash £11.95) and pan fried calves liver with smoked bacon, mash and sage shallot jus £11.50). Now I know many restaurants will feature lamb shank but this was something else the meat did really fall off the bone and had the most exquisite flavour. My husband who is more used than I to dining out in some of London 's fancier places, said one would normally pay at least double this price for this standard of food. But don 't just take my word for it give it a try.
